Biscuits or Breadsticks - S5.E36
December 8, 2015
0
ratings
0
reviews
0
video reviews
Overview
Miles, Kerry, and Michael have an age-old debate of what's better: Red Lobster Cheddar Bay Biscuits, or Olive Garden Breadsticks. Who will emerge victorious? I don't know, but I'm sure the comments section will be a mess. || Audio from RT Podcast #348.